Intel Launches 12th Gen Core Hx Processors For Content Creators

Intel announced seven new mobile processors to the 12th Gen Intel Core mobile family at the Intel Vision 2022 event. The 12th Gen Intel Core HX processors utilize desktop-caliber silicon in a mobile package to deliver high levels of performance for professional workflows like CAD, animation and visual effects. Amazon’s trying to solve problem of endless streaming content with IMDb games

Amazon is throwing its hat into the ring of companies trying to solve one of streaming TV’s biggest issues: endless amounts of content can make it really difficult to pick something to watch. Its approach uses an IMDb-branded app that’s exclusively available to Fire TV owners, which will let you play a series of games designed to help you pick a movie. Xbox mobile app will let you share game content as Snapchat-style Stories

Microsoft is updating the Xbox mobile app on iOS and Android to let you share your game moments in the form of Snapchat-style Stories, the company has announced. Gameplay clips, screenshots, and achievements are all compatible with the new sharing format, which is accessible by tapping the “+” button next to your gamertag on the Xbox app’s home screen. UK Updates Highway Code, Allows Watching Content in Self-Driving Cars

Watching content on in-built screens will be allowed when the UK’s first self-driving cars hit the roads in the near future, according to updates to the country’s Highway Code on Wednesday. The UK government said the changes to the code, the result of a public consultation, will help ensure the first wave of technology will be used safely. Tata Play Binge Starter Pack Launched to Offer OTT Content Access at an Affordable Price

Tata Play (formerly known as Tata Sky) has launched the Binge Starter pack as its most affordable offering for accessing over-the-top (OTT) content on mobile devices. The new pack provides access to four distinct OTT platforms, namely Eros Now, Hungama, ShemarooMe, and Zee5.
